Abstract

The invention discloses a cam assembling and sorting device. The cam assembling and sorting device comprises an operating platform and further comprises copper bush press-mounting assemblies, pressure sensors, a controller and a sorting component, wherein the copper bush press-mounting assemblies are used for pressing copper bushes into hollow portions of cam shafts; the pressure sensors are connected with the copper bush press-mounting assemblies and used for obtaining pressure signals during press-mounting of the copper bushes and sending the pressure signals to the controller; the controller is used for judging whether the pressure accords with the preset qualified pressure or not according to the received pressure signals and controlling the sorting component to be started; and the sorting component is used for separating out unqualified products according to commands sent by the controller. According to the cam assembling and sorting device provided by the invention, the copper bush press-mounting assemblies and the pressure sensors connected with the copper bush press-mounting assemblies are arranged, the pressure condition in the copper bush press-mounting process is judged, and whether cams are qualified or not is judged accordingly; and press-mounting of the copper bushes and sorting of the cams can be completed at the same time, the efficiency is high, sorting is accurate, and manpower and material resources are effectively saved.

In this embodiment, cam assembling sorting unit includes operating platform, copper sheathing pressure-mounting component 2, pressure transducer 23rd, controller and flotation-dividing part 43.
Wherein, for copper sheathing to be pressed into the hollow space of camshaft, copper sheathing pressure-mounting component 2 is arranged on copper sheathing pressure-mounting component 2 On operating platform, copper sheathing pressure-mounting station is formed;Pressure transducer 23 is connected with copper sheathing pressure-mounting component 2, for obtaining copper sheathing in pressure Pressure signal during dress, and pressure signal is sent to controller;Controller is judged for the pressure signal that basis is received It is no to meet default qualified pressure, and control flotation-dividing part 43 and open;Flotation-dividing part 43 is connected with controller, for according to controller Substandard product is separated by the instruction for sending.
For cost-effective, the preferably sorting cylinder of flotation-dividing part 43, specifically, when the pressure signal that controller is received When not in the interval of acceptance for presetting qualified pressure, control sorting cylinder is opened, and underproof cam is penetrated sorting cylinder In expansion link, and underproof cam is moved to the position of defective work splicing chute 42, withdraws expansion link, it is underproof convex Wheel is fallen in defective work splicing chute 42, slips into defective work case 6.Certainly, flotation-dividing part 43 can also be miscellaneous part, such as Mechanical hand etc..

Further, also including some gripper cylinders 8 for capturing cam and be moved to next station.
Further, also include identical with 8 number of gripper cylinder and one-to-one regular-shape motion mechanism 81, clamp gas Cylinder 8 is arranged in regular-shape motion mechanism 81, and can be moved along desired guiding trajectory.Specifically, the device is completed on each station One operation, regular-shape motion mechanism 81 and the number of gripper cylinder 8 and the number of station are identical, at the beginning of each gripper cylinder 8 Beginning position is rested on initial station, and each circulation is that gripper cylinder 8 is moved down and clamps workpiece 10, then rises, moves forward to down One station, moves down release workpiece 10, rises, be back to initial position, after waiting each station execution, move down clamping again Workpiece 10 is moved, do action, and each circulation completes the assembling and detection of a workpiece 10.
On the basis of the respective embodiments described above, the number of copper sheathing pressure-mounting component 2 is two, and cam sequentially passes through two copper Pressing component 2 is covered, also, two copper sheathing pressure-mounting components 2 are connected with pressure transducer 23, two copper sheathing pressure-mounting components 2 are formed Two copper sheathing pressure-mounting stations, when the workpiece 10 on first copper sheathing pressure-mounting station is unqualified, controller just controls the device and stops Only subsequently press-fit work.

Further, controller specifically for:In judging that pressure signal is unqualified or displacement signal is unqualified When any one is set up, stop the work that press-fits of follow-up pressing component, and when workpiece reaches sorting station, control flotation-dividing part 43 open.
When specifically, before copper sheathing pressure-mounting station press-fits station positioned at pin, i.e., workpiece 10 first passes around copper sheathing pressure-mounting Station, then when pin press-fits station, when the copper sheathing pressure signal that controller is received is unqualified, controller is then controlled Pin press-fits pin in station and press-fits 3 stoppings and press-fits work, until when workpiece 10 enters into sorting station, then chosen, with Save pin;Likewise, when copper sheathing pressure-mounting station press-fits after station positioned at pin, then conversely, to save copper sheathing;Work as copper sheathing Press-fit the number of station for it is multiple when, then detect in any one station workpiece 10 it is unqualified when, be only moved to subsequent work stations, No longer press-fit, save part.
